Heartland Advisors Inc. Invests $8.95 Million in Molina Healthcare, Inc $MOH

Heartland Advisors Inc. acquired a new stake in Molina Healthcare, Inc (NYSE:MOHFree Report) during the 2nd qu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The fund acquired 39,140 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$8,951,000.

A number of other hedge funds and other institutional investors have also recently bought and sold shares of the stock. BlackRock Inc. purchased a new stake in Molina Healthcare during the 2nd quarter worth about $1,503,052,000. AQR Capital Management LLC boosted its stake in shares of Molina Healthcare by 217.0% in the 3rd quarter. AQR Capital Management LLC now owns 2,934,130 shares of the company’s stock valued at $561,475,000 after buying an additional 2,008,458 shares during the period. 8 Knots Management LLC purchased a new position in shares of Molina Healthcare in the 4th quarter valued at about $198,942,000. Maverick Capital Ltd. acquired a new position in shares of Molina Healthcare during the first quarter worth about $86,081,000. Finally, Madison Avenue Partners LP acquired a new position in shares of Molina Healthcare during the fourth quarter worth about $110,003,000. 98.50% of the stock is currently owned by hedge funds and other institutional investors.

Molina Healthcare (NYSE:MOHGet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Wednesday, July 22nd. The company reported $1.51 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.39 by $0.12. The business had revenue of $10.87 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$10.83 billion. Molina Healthcare had a negative net margin of 0.02% and a positive return on equity of 3.73%. The company’s revenue for the quarter was down 4.8%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ter in the prior year, the business posted $5.48 EPS. Research analysts expect that Molina Healthcare, Inc will post 5.29 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Molina Healthcare, Inc is a managed care company specializing in government-sponsored health insurance programs. The company offers Medicaid managed care plans, Medicare Advantage and prescription drug plans, and individual Marketplace plans under the Affordable Care Act. Through an integrated care model, Molina emphasizes preventive and primary care services, care coordination, and disease management to improve health outcomes for its members.
